Charles CROCKETT Obituary

Age 73 of Apple Valley Affectionately known as the "Big C" and the "Man of Steel" by his loved ones; he was our rudder in the water. He passed peacefully, with dignity and respect surrounded by his family on October 13, 2014. Charlie is survived by his loving wife, and very best friend of 50 years, Donna; his three sons, Jeff (Julie), Andrew (Karina), and David (Amy); eight grandchildren, Brandon, Devon, Cameron, Gavin, Samuel, Trevor, Charles, and his only granddaughter Mathilde. Charlie was born in Williamsport, PA. He proudly served 3 years in Germany with the U.S. Army. Charlie retired as a 3M Sales Director after 36 dedicated years. He and Donna spent most of their summers between their beloved lakes in Quebec and Northern Minnesota. Memorial Mass of Christian Burial 10:30AM Saturday, October 18th at Nativity of Our Lord Catholic Church (Stanford @ Prior Aves. St. Paul) with visitation beginning at 9:30AM. If you knew Charlie and he touched your life in any way, we'd love to see you there and have you say good-bye. He left a tremendous vacancy in this world and his passion will never be forgotten.
